Is white a color scientifically?

November 21, 2025 · caitlin

Is white a color scientifically? The answer depends on the context. In terms of physics, white is not a color because it is a combination of all visible light wavelengths. However, in art and design, white is considered a color due to its role in color theory and its use in creating visual compositions.

What Is White in the Context of Physics?

In the realm of physics, white is often not classified as a color. This is because white light is a mixture of all the colors of the visible spectrum. When light passes through a prism, it separates into its component colors, demonstrating that white light is composed of multiple wavelengths.

  • Visible Spectrum: White light contains all wavelengths from approximately 380 nm (violet) to 750 nm (red).
  • Reflection: Objects appear white when they reflect all wavelengths of light equally.

How Does White Light Work?

White light is produced when all the colors of the spectrum are combined. This can be seen in sunlight, which contains all the colors of the rainbow. When sunlight passes through a prism, it splits into its constituent colors, illustrating the composition of white light.

  • Example: A glass prism can demonstrate the dispersion of white light into a spectrum.
  • Practical Application: Understanding white light is crucial in fields like optics and photography.

Is White Considered a Color in Art and Design?

In art and design, white is indeed considered a color. It plays a vital role in color theory, which is essential for artists, designers, and anyone working with visual media.

  • Color Theory: White is used to create tints and shades, altering the perception of other colors.
  • Design Impact: White can convey simplicity, purity, and space, making it a powerful tool in design.

How Is White Used in Color Theory?

In color theory, white is used to lighten colors, creating tints. This is essential for artists who need to adjust the hue and saturation of colors in their work.

  • Mixing: Adding white to a color creates a tint, while adding black creates a shade.
  • Symbolism: White often symbolizes purity, cleanliness, and new beginnings in art.

Scientific Perspective on Color Perception

From a scientific standpoint, color perception is subjective and depends on how light interacts with the human eye and brain. The perception of color is a complex process involving the photoreceptors in the retina and the interpretation by the brain.

  • Photoreceptors: Cones in the retina detect color, while rods detect light and dark.
  • Brain Interpretation: The brain processes signals from the eyes to create the perception of color.

Why Is White Perceived Differently?

White is perceived differently due to the way it interacts with light and how our eyes process this information. It reflects all wavelengths, which means it does not absorb any color, leading to its perception as white.

  • Visual Contrast: White provides contrast, making other colors stand out.
  • Example: In a dark room, a white object will appear brighter due to its reflective properties.

Does White Have a Temperature?

In terms of color temperature, white can vary from warm to cool depending on the light source. Warm white has a yellowish hue, while cool white has a bluish tint.
